Lexicon :: Strong's H3308 - yᵊp̄î

Choose a new font size and typeface
יְפִי
Transliteration
yᵊp̄î
Pronunciation
yof-ee'
Listen
Part of Speech
masculine noun
Root Word (Etymology)
Dictionary Aids

TWOT Reference: 890c

Strong’s Definitions

יֳפִי yŏphîy, yof-ee'; from H3302; beauty:—beauty.


KJV Translation Count — Total: 19x

The KJV translates Strong's H3308 in the following manner: beauty (19x).

STRONGS H3308: Abbreviations
[יֳפִי] noun masculine beauty; — absolute יֹ֫פִי Isaiah 3:24 5 times; construct יְפִי Ezekiel 28:7; suffix יָפְיִ֑ךָ Ezekiel 28:17; יָפְיֵךָ Psalm 45:12 5 times; יָפְיוֺ Isaiah 33:17 2 times; יָפְיָהּ Proverbs 6:25; Esther 1:11; beauty of a woman Isaiah 3:24; Psalm 45:12; Esther 1:11; Proverbs 6:25, compare Proverbs 31:30; of Jerusalem under figure of woman Ezekiel 16:14,15,25; Tyre Ezekiel 27:3 (כְּלִי֫לַת יֹ֑פִי), compare Ezekiel 27:4; Ezekiel 27:11; prince of Tyre, beauty of (his) wisdom Ezekiel 28:7; king of Tyre Ezekiel 28:12 (כְּלִיל יפי), Ezekiel 28:17; ideal beauty of king of Judah Isaiah 33:17, Zion (מִכְלַליֹֿ֑פִי) Psalm 50:2, compare Lamentations 2:15 (כְּלִי֫לַת יֹ֑פִי); of Egypt under figure of tree Ezekiel 31:8; of ransomed people of י׳ Zechariah 9:17.

Strong's Number H3308 matches the Hebrew יְפִי (yᵊp̄î),
which occurs 19 times in 19 verses in the WLC Hebrew.

Unchecked Copy BoxEst 1:11 - To bring Vashti the queen before the king with the crown royal, to shew the people and the princes her beauty: H3308 for she was fair to look on.
Unchecked Copy BoxPsa 45:11 - So shall the king greatly desire thy beauty: H3308 for he is thy Lord; and worship thou him.
Unchecked Copy BoxPsa 50:2 - Out of Zion, the perfection of beauty, H3308 God hath shined.
Unchecked Copy BoxPro 6:25 - Lust not after her beauty H3308 in thine heart; neither let her take thee with her eyelids.
Unchecked Copy BoxPro 31:30 - Favour is deceitful, and beauty H3308 is vain: but a woman that feareth the LORD, she shall be praised.
Unchecked Copy BoxIsa 3:24 - And it shall come to pass, that instead of sweet smell there shall be stink; and instead of a girdle a rent; and instead of well set hair baldness; and instead of a stomacher a girding of sackcloth; and burning instead of beauty. H3308
Unchecked Copy BoxIsa 33:17 - Thine eyes shall see the king in his beauty: H3308 they shall behold the land that is very far off.
Unchecked Copy BoxLam 2:15 - All that pass by clap their hands at thee; they hiss and wag their head at the daughter of Jerusalem, saying, Is this the city that men call The perfection of beauty, H3308 The joy of the whole earth?
Unchecked Copy BoxEze 16:14 - And thy renown went forth among the heathen for thy beauty: H3308 for it was perfect through my comeliness, which I had put upon thee, saith the Lord GOD.
Unchecked Copy BoxEze 16:15 - But thou didst trust in thine own beauty, H3308 and playedst the harlot because of thy renown, and pouredst out thy fornications on every one that passed by; his it was.
Unchecked Copy BoxEze 16:25 - Thou hast built thy high place at every head of the way, and hast made thy beauty H3308 to be abhorred, and hast opened thy feet to every one that passed by, and multiplied thy whoredoms.
Unchecked Copy BoxEze 27:3 - And say unto Tyrus, O thou that art situate at the entry of the sea, which art a merchant of the people for many isles, Thus saith the Lord GOD; O Tyrus, thou hast said, I am of perfect beauty. H3308
Unchecked Copy BoxEze 27:4 - Thy borders are in the midst of the seas, thy builders have perfected thy beauty. H3308
Unchecked Copy BoxEze 27:11 - The men of Arvad with thine army were upon thy walls round about, and the Gammadims were in thy towers: they hanged their shields upon thy walls round about; they have made thy beauty H3308 perfect.
Unchecked Copy BoxEze 28:7 - Behold, therefore I will bring strangers upon thee, the terrible of the nations: and they shall draw their swords against the beauty H3308 of thy wisdom, and they shall defile thy brightness.
Unchecked Copy BoxEze 28:12 - Son of man, take up a lamentation upon the king of Tyrus, and say unto him, Thus saith the Lord GOD; Thou sealest up the sum, full of wisdom, and perfect in beauty. H3308
Unchecked Copy BoxEze 28:17 - Thine heart was lifted up because of thy beauty, H3308 thou hast corrupted thy wisdom by reason of thy brightness: I will cast thee to the ground, I will lay thee before kings, that they may behold thee.
Unchecked Copy BoxEze 31:8 - The cedars in the garden of God could not hide him: the fir trees were not like his boughs, and the chesnut trees were not like his branches; nor any tree in the garden of God was like unto him in his beauty. H3308
Unchecked Copy BoxZec 9:17 - For how great is his goodness, and how great is his beauty! H3308 corn shall make the young men cheerful, and new wine the maids.
